結果
| 問題 |
No.887 Collatz
|
| コンテスト | |
| ユーザー |
alexara1123
|
| 提出日時 | 2019-09-20 22:05:39 |
| 言語 | PyPy3 (7.3.15) |
| 結果 |
RE
(最新)
AC
(最初)
|
| 実行時間 | - |
| コード長 | 580 bytes |
| コンパイル時間 | 184 ms |
| コンパイル使用メモリ | 82,048 KB |
| 実行使用メモリ | 88,832 KB |
| 最終ジャッジ日時 | 2024-09-14 17:40:34 |
| 合計ジャッジ時間 | 6,218 ms |
|
ジャッジサーバーID (参考情報) |
judge2 / judge4 |
(要ログイン)
| ファイルパターン | 結果 |
|---|---|
| sample | RE * 3 |
| other | RE * 28 |
ソースコード
from fractions import gcd
from datetime import date
from math import factorial
import functools
from heapq import*
from collections import deque
import collections
import math
from collections import defaultdict, Counter
import sys
sys.setrecursionlimit(10 ** 7)
MOD = 10 ** 9 + 7
inf = float("inf")
def main():
n = int(input())
ansi = 0
nmax = n
while n != 1:
if n % 2 == 0:
n //= 2
else:
n = 3 * n + 1
ansi += 1
nmax = max(nmax, n)
print(ansi)
print(nmax)
if __name__ == '__main__':
main()
alexara1123